Proso Millet Spot Idli

Bethica Das
Bethica Das @kitchen_flavours
Sharjah (UAE)

#ND - Spot Idli is not prepared in an idli stand and is not steamed either. Idli is generally prepared with a batter of rice and urad dal combo. But in this recipe, I have made use of Proso millet to prepare this unique style of Idli.

As Spot Idli is not steamed, it is prepared instantly on a pan / tawa on the spot on a bed of onion-tomato masala. I guess, hence the name. Butter is used generously along with idli podi. You can enjoy as it is or with coconut chutney.

Ingredients

  • 1 cupProso millet
  • 1/3 cupurad dal (split black gram)
  • 1/2 tsp.fenugreek seeds
  • 1 tbsp.oil
  • 3 tbsp.butter
  • 1onion, chopped
  • 1/2capsicum, chopped
  • 1 tsp.ginger, grated
  • 1 tsp.garlic, grated
  • 2green chilies, chopped
  • salt to taste
  • 1/2 tsp.turmeric powder
  • 1 tsp.red chili powder
  • 1 sprigcurry leaves
  • 1tomato, chopped
  • 2-3 tbsp.coriander leaves, chopped
  • 2 tbsp.idli podi

Steps

  1. 1

    Soak the millet, dal and fenugreek seeds in sufficient water overnight. Grind into a smooth paste and make a batter of pouring consistency. Add salt to taste and keep in a warm place to ferment overnight.

  2. 2

    Heat oil and 1 tbsp. butter in a pan / tawa and sauté the onion, ginger, garlic, green chilies and capsicum followed by salt to taste, turmeric powder and red chili powder.

  3. 3

    Then add tomato, curry leaves, idli podi, coriander leaves and 1 tbsp. butter. Sauté till tender. (Do not mash it completely). Divide this masala into three portions on the pan.

  4. 4

    Now pour a ladle of the millet batter over each portion of the masala. Sprinkle some idli podi & chopped coriander leaves. Cover & cook for 5-6 minutes till one side is done.

  5. 5

    Gently flip it over and cook on the other side till they turn crisp. Add remaining butter at this moment.

  6. 6

    When done, transfer to a serving plate. Garnish with a sprinkle of idli podi and chopped coriander leaves. Serve this amazing Proso Millet Spot Idli with coconut chutney.
